Not doing it as much as before because we found Bubba Burgers 100% Angus Beef Chuck burgers to … Web26 apr. 2012 · Ground Chuck. 1) if you have the time and the room.....place the head of the grinder/attachment in the fridge for at least 30 minutes prior to grinding meat. 2) place the trimmed meat chunks in a bowl or on a cookie sheet in the freezer for approx 20-30 minutes before grinding. Both of the above ease the procedure of grinding the meat.

WebAs far as safety, here's Serious Eats' Kenji Lopez-Alt's take on temp and time for SV burgers: "With sous-vide methods, you have a bit more leeway as beef can be safely pasteurized at temperatures as low as 130°F if held for long enough. At 130°F, it takes 2 hours to safely pasteurize beef, while at 140°F, it takes only 12 minutes. Web1 mrt. 2024 · By far, ground chuck is best for burgers.
